Higher-order mutants

Web1 de ago. de 2024 · There are many types of ST such as black-box testing, white-box testing, component-based testing, and integration testing. This study focuses on mutation testing particularly higher-order mutation testing ( HOMT) as a … WebThis note can be found on the body of a member of the Super Mutants Raiding Party, up to four super mutants patrolling anywhere in the Commonwealth. Supermutant's orders is a paper note in Fallout 4. ... Drawing of the Mechanist · Scavenger's journal · The Last Straw · Work order 09-241:

Efficiently Finding Higher-Order Mutants

Web14 de fev. de 2024 · Higher order mutation testing (HOMT), an approach for generating mutants by applying mutation operators more than once, is an idea presented by Jia and Harman in 2009 [ 5] and in a manifesto by Harman et al. in 2010 [ 6 ]. They believed that the combination of two or more errors to generate mutants can cause limited number of … WebIn the subject literature [21, 40] mutants with multiple changes are called higher order mutants (HOMs) 3 -contrary to mutants with only a single application of one mutation operator, called... shark tank record investment https://jbtravelers.com

An Introduction to Mutation Testing [2/3] - Cornell University

Web1 de jan. de 2015 · Higher order mutation testing is considered a promising solution for overcoming the main limitations of first order mutation testing. Strongly subsuming higher order mutants (SSHOMs) are the most ... WebHigher-order mutation is a promising approach that can produce hard-to-detect faulty programs called subtle mutants, with a low percentage of equivalent mutants. Subtle higher-order mutants... WebWhile most research on mutation analysis has focused on first-order mutants, recent studies claim that higher-order mu- tants are less likely to be equivalent mutants [36, 49, 52, 61] and that higher-order mutants can reduce test effort [21, 23, 65]. In Section2, we will discuss a specific use case with a motivating example. population in sevierville tn

Can Higher-Order Mutants Improve the Performance of …

Category:A Manifesto for Higher Order Mutation Testing IEEE Conference ...

Tags:Higher-order mutants

Higher-order mutants

Finding Higher Order Mutants Using Variational Execution

WebTo simulate real complex faults, higher-order mutants (HOMs) were presented. A HOM is a mutant that has more than one injected fault. The order of mutants represent the number of injected faults. For most mutants, injecting more faults into a FOM tends to make it easier to kill. However, exceptions to this rule are very interesting [ 5 ]. WebHigher-order mutants are enabled by creating mutants with more than one mutation. Mutation testing is done by selecting a set of mutation operators and then applying them to the source program one at a time for each applicable piece of the source code. The result of applying one mutation operator to the program is called a mutant.

Higher-order mutants

Did you know?

Webgenerating higher order mutants that are harder to kill. A hard to kill mutant is measured as a ratio of test cases that kill a higher order mutant to the whole number of test cases. A mutant that is harder to kill is also less likely to be an equivalent mutant, this is because higher order mutants include more than one fault. Web30 de set. de 2024 · As such, it enables accurate mapping from sequence to function and provides generalization from low-order mutants to higher-order mutants. We show that ECNet predicts the sequence-function...

Web7 de nov. de 2024 · Higher order mutants (HOMs) are broadly defined in the original paper to be the class of mutants that can be generated by changing more than a single operation / value in the source code. WebHigher order mutation testing is an idea presented by Jia and Harman and in a manifesto by Harman et al. . This promising idea offers solutions to overcome the limitations of traditional mutation testing. Mutants can be classified into two types: First Order Mutants (FOMs) and Higher Order Mutants (HOMs).

Web29 de set. de 2008 · Traditional mutation testing considers only first order mutants, created by the injection of a single fault. Often these first order mutants denote trivial faults that are easily killed. This paper investigates higher order mutants (HOMs). It introduces the concept of a subsuming HOM; one that is harder to kill than the first order mutants from … Mutants can be classified into two types: First Order Mutants (FOMs) and Higher …

WebExploiting higher-order mutants instead of first-order mutants is one way used in literature to approach this problem [12]. Higher-order mutants can be created by partitioning the set of first-order mutants randomly, and combining first-order mu-tants in each partition into higher-order mutants. The benefits of higher-order mutation are ...

Web4 de abr. de 2024 · Objective: In order to characterize the Higher Order Mutation Testing (HOMT) field, this paper presents results of a mapping study, by synthesizing characteristics of the HOMT approaches, HOM... population in south east asiaWeb1 de jul. de 2024 · PDF On Jul 1, 2024, Le Van Phol and others published Higher Order Mutant Generator for Lustre Programs Find, read and cite all the research you need on ResearchGate population in shelton waWebfocused on first-order mutants, higher-order mutation is promis-ing: For example, recent studies claim that higher-order mutants are less likely to be equivalent mutants [35, 50, 53, 62], and that higher-order mutants can reduce test effort [21, 23, 68]. In Sec-tion 2, we discuss a specific use case of higher-order mutants with a motivating ... population in sedona azWeb12 de set. de 2024 · Mutation testing is an effective but time consuming method for gauging the quality of a test suite. It functions by repeatedly making changes, called mutants, to the source code and checking whether the test suite fails (i.e., whether the mutant is killed). Recent work has shown cases in which applying multiple changes, called a higher order … population in south america 2022WebFirst, we propose a novel way of finding a complete set of higher-order mutants by using variational execution, a technique that can, in many cases, explore large search spaces completely and often efficiently. Second, we use the identified complete set of higher-order mutants to study their characteristics. population in statistics meaningWeb1 de jan. de 2024 · Higher Order Mutants (HOMs), which are created by making multiple syntactic changes to the source code (i.e, combining multiple FOMs), can potentially be used to simulate realistic faults. Objective : Our goal is to find subtle HOMs, which we define to be HOMs that are not killed by a reference test suite that kills all the FOMs. population in scranton paWebAbstract. Since Mutation Testing was proposed in the 1970s, it has been considered as an effective technique of software testing process for evaluating the quality of the test data. In other words, Mutation Testing is used to evaluate the fault detection capability of the test data by inserting errors into the original program to generate ... population in spokane washington